Arthritis Treatment in Ayurveda

Arthritis is an ailment that affects your joints. The joints get inflamed or degenerate with time. The degeneration causes pain during the movement of these joints. This illness eventually leads to loss of function, deformity, and joint destruction. It affects the hand and legs, and it ranges in severity. There is a form of arthritis that affects a few people who have a skin condition, it is called psoriasis is called psoriatic arthritis. People with this condition are often affected by morning stiffness. Some mild skin psoriasis can have a significant degree of arthritis.

Rheumatoid Arthritis healing Diet:

Grains: Your diet should include easy to digest grains like cooked oats, rice, and wheat.

Legumes: Lentils, tofu, and beans.

Lukewarm water: You should skip cold water and go with war, water, or water boiled with ginger root to help with digestion.

Vegetables: Your diet should include green and leafy vegetables. They contain amounts of polyphenols, bioflavonoids, catechins, carotenoids, vitamin C, riboflavin, and vitamin E that help in body healing.

Fruits: You should include locally available fruits and berries as they have antioxidants and possess anti-inflammatory components.

Spices: Ginger, turmeric, and garlic have anti-inflammatory properties that aid with digestion and have anti-inflammatory components that help in the healing of arthritis.

Buttermilk: Buttermilk also aids with improving your gut health.

An example of a diet chart:

Breakfast: Tea/fruit/porridge/nuts try to include a balanced meal filled with protein

Lunch: Light grains and a sizeable portion of vegetables

Snacks: Yogurt/fruits/tea

Dinner: Spaghetti/ brown rice /gravy/vegetables

Before Bed: Warm milk

Food is an important part of Ayurveda remedy for arthritis, so we should remember to include vegetables and fruits in cooked form. We should include vegetables like squash, sweet potato, cooked apples, and more.

Spices are also an important part of Ayurveda. Treat arthritis by limiting hot spices like pepper, chili powder and including more spices that are warm like cinnamon, nutmeg, and turmeric.

Exercise for the Treatment of Arthritis 

Ayurveda remedy of rheumatoid includes exercise with gentle movements like yoga, tai chi, swimming, and walking. Breathing and meditation also have been proven to be beneficial in the long-term healing of rheumatoid arthritis. Studies showed that yoga for rheumatoid arthritis improved physical pain, overall health, energy level, and mental health of the patient.
